Ingredients
For this recipe, you will need the following ingredients:
1 lb ground beef: The main protein in this recipe. You can substitute with ground turkey or chicken if preferred.
1 cup of white or brown rice, cooked: Provides the base for the burrito bowls and pairs perfectly with the seasoned beef.
1 packet taco seasoning: Enhances the beef with bold, savory flavors. You can also use homemade taco seasoning if you prefer.
1/2 cup water: Helps mix and distribute the taco seasoning evenly.
1 tablespoon olive oil: Used for cooking the ground beef.
1 cup shredded cheddar cheese: Adds a creamy, cheesy layer to the bowls.
1 cup lettuce, shredded: Provides a refreshing crunch and balances the richness of the other ingredients.
1/2 cup salsa: Brings a tangy, spicy kick to the dish. Feel free to choose mild, medium, or hot salsa based on your preference.
1/2 cup guacamole: Adds a creamy, rich texture and flavor. Store-bought or homemade guacamole works well.
1/4 cup sour cream (optional): A cooling topping that complements the spices in the beef and salsa.
1/4 cup chopped green onions (optional): Adds a fresh, slightly sharp flavor to the bowls.
Step-by-Step Instructions
1. Prepare the Rice
Start by cooking the rice according to the package instructions. If you're using white rice, it will typically take about 15-20 minutes to cook. For brown rice, expect a longer cooking time, around 30-40 minutes. Once the rice is done, fluff it with a fork and set it aside. The rice serves as the foundation for the burrito bowls, so ensure it is well-cooked and fluffy.
2. Cook the Ground Beef
In a large skillet, heat the olive oil over medium heat. Once the oil is hot, add the ground beef. Use a spatula or wooden spoon to break the beef into small pieces as it cooks. Stir occasionally and continue cooking until the beef is fully browned. This should take about 6-8 minutes. Once the beef is cooked, carefully drain any excess fat from the skillet to avoid a greasy dish.
3. Season the Beef
Return the skillet with the cooked ground beef to medium heat. Sprinkle the taco seasoning evenly over the beef and pour in the water. Stir the mixture thoroughly to ensure the seasoning is well-distributed. Let the beef simmer for 3-5 minutes, or until the liquid reduces and thickens into a rich, flavorful sauce. Remove the skillet from heat and set aside.
4. Assemble the Burrito Bowls
Now comes the fun part—assembling the burrito bowls! Divide the cooked rice evenly among four bowls. This will serve as the base layer. Next, add a generous portion of the seasoned ground beef on top of the rice.
5. Add Your Favorite Toppings
Customize your burrito bowls with a variety of delicious toppings. Start with a sprinkle of shredded cheddar cheese, allowing it to melt slightly over the warm beef and rice. Add a handful of shredded lettuce for a crisp, fresh element. Spoon some salsa and guacamole onto each bowl for added flavor and creaminess. If desired, finish with a dollop of sour cream and a sprinkle of chopped green onions.
6. Serve and Enjoy
Your Ground Beef & Rice Burrito Bowls are now ready to serve! These bowls are best enjoyed immediately while the beef and rice are warm, and the toppings are fresh. Serve them as is, or pair them with tortilla chips for added crunch.
Tips for Success
1. Adjust the Spice Level: If you prefer spicier flavors, opt for hot taco seasoning or add a pinch of cayenne pepper to the ground beef. For a milder version, choose mild taco seasoning and a mild salsa.
2. Make it Healthier: Substitute brown rice or cauliflower rice for white rice to increase the fiber and nutrient content. You can also use lean ground beef or ground turkey for a lighter option.
3. Meal Prep: These burrito bowls are perfect for meal prep. Prepare the rice and beef in advance, then store them in separate containers in the refrigerator. Assemble the bowls when ready to eat and add fresh toppings.
4. Add More Toppings: Feel free to get creative with your toppings. Diced tomatoes, black beans, corn, jalapeños, or chopped cilantro are excellent additions to these bowls.
